Содержание:
Создание современного цифрового продукта – это сложный процесс, требующий как технической экспертизы, так и глубокого понимания потребностей пользователей. В статье рассматриваются ключевые этапы, которые помогут избежать ошибок и сделать проект успешным.

1. Определение цели и анализ аудитории
Перед началом работы важно понять, для чего создается приложение. Ответьте на вопросы:
- Какую проблему оно должно решить?
- Кто будет его использовать?
- Какие функции наиболее востребованы?
Проведение анализа целевой аудитории поможет определить её потребности, предпочтения, а также поведение. Эти данные станут основой для будущего функционала и дизайна.
2. Выбор подходящих технологий
На данном этапе нужно выбрать платформу (iOS, Android или обе сразу), а также тип продукта:
- Нативный – разработанный для конкретной платформы.
- Кроссплатформенный – работающий на нескольких системах одновременно.
Сайт https://www.cosmos-web.ru/moskva/production/apps/ говорит, что стоимость разработки мобильного приложения зависит от выбранных технологий и «типа» проекта: утилита, интернет-магазин или сложный корпоративный инструмент.
3. Составление технического задания
Техническое задание – основа для всей работы. Оно должно включать:
- Описание функционала.
- Детализированные сценарии использования.
- Интеграции с внешними сервисами (например, платёжные системы).
- Требования к дизайну, производительности.
Чем подробнее описаны задачи, тем проще команде разработчиков реализовать проект в рамках установленных сроков.
4. Создание прототипов и UX-дизайн
Прототипирование позволяет визуализировать структуру продукта до начала разработки. На этом этапе определяются:
- Расположение ключевых элементов интерфейса.
- Логика пользовательских сценариев.
UX-дизайн фокусируется на удобстве использования. Простота навигации, интуитивно понятный интерфейс – залог положительного опыта для пользователей.
5. Разработка и тестирование
Работа над проектом включает несколько этапов:
- Программирование клиентской части.
- Настройку серверной логики (при необходимости).
- Интеграцию API и внешних сервисов.
Параллельно проводится тестирование: функциональное, нагрузочное, пользовательское. Это позволяет выявить, а также устранить баги до выхода продукта на рынок.
6. Публикация и поддержка
После завершения разработки продукт загружается в магазины приложений (App Store, Google Play). Для успешной публикации важно соблюдать требования площадок.
Поддержка после запуска включает:
- Мониторинг производительности.
- Регулярное обновление.
- Реакцию на обратную связь от пользователей.
Разработка цифрового продукта – это процесс, в котором нет мелочей. Уделяя внимание каждому этапу, от анализа потребностей до поддержки, вы создадите инструмент, способный привлечь пользователей, а также добиться поставленных бизнес-целей.